Job summary
A leading electronics management company in Pampanga, Philippines is seeking an experienced Electronic Bench Technician. The role involves diagnosing and repairing electronic equipment, performing routine maintenance, and collaborating with engineers. Applicants should possess a high school diploma or equivalent, with a strong knowledge of electronic components and proficiency in using diagnostic tools. This position requires exc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ail, ensuring compliance with quality and safety standards.
